Abstract

Hot melt adhesives comprising an effective amount of a neutralizing additive is useful in the manufacture of absorbent articles, such as diapers/training pants and feminine hygiene products. The added material has a closed cup flash point of greater than 100° F., most preferably a closed cup flash point of greater than 200° F.

Claims (24)

1 . A hot melt adhesive comprising a neutralizing material.

2 . The adhesive of claim 1 wherein the neutralizing material has a flashpoint of greater than 100° F.

3 . The adhesive of claim 2 wherein the neutralizing material has a flashpoint of greater than 200° F.

4 . The adhesive of claim 3 wherein the neutralizing material Quest material Q-29071.

5 . The adhesive of claim 3 wherein the neutralizing material Quest material Q-29072.

6 . The adhesive of claim 4 or 5 , wherein the adhesive is a rubber based adhesive containing a hydrocarbon tackifier and/or a terpene tackifier.

7 . The adhesive of claim 1 which is a pressure sensitive adhesive.

8 . The adhesive of claim 1 which is a low application temperature hot melt adhesive.

9 . An article of manufacture comprising the adhesive of claim 1 .

10 . The article of claim 1 which is a book, a label, a case or carton, or a nonwoven article.

11 . The article of claim 1 which is a disposable absorbent article comprising a liquid-permeable topsheet, a liquid-impermeable backsheet, a fluid-absorbent core material positioned between the topsheet and the backsheet and a hot melt adhesive containing a nonencapsulated neutralizing material.

12 . The article of claim 9 wherein the neutralizing material has a closed cup flashpoint of greater than 100° F.

13 . The article of claim 12 wherein the neutralizing material has a closed cup flashpoint of greater than 200° F.

14 . The article of claim 12 wherein the neutralizing material is Quest Fragrance Q-29071.

15 . The article of claim 12 wherein the neutralizing material is Quest Fragrance Q-29072.

16 . The article of claim 14 or 15 , wherein the adhesive is a rubber based adhesive containing a hydrocarbon tackifier and/or a terpene tackifier.

17 . The article of claim 11 wherein the fluid absorbent core material comprises a nonwoven fabric.

18 . The article of claim 11 wherein the backsheet is attached to the topsheet.

19 . The article of claim 11 which is a diaper, a feminine hygiene product or adult incontinent product.

20 . The article of claim 11 wherein the hot melt adhesive is a pressure sensitive hot melt adhesive.

21 . A method of reducing or counteracting malodors comprising adding to a malodorous composition an amount of a neutralizing material effective to reduce or counteract the malodor to a desired degree.

22 . The method of claim 21 wherein the malodorous composition is a hot melt adhesive.

23 . The method of claim 21 wherein the malodorous composition is a tackifier.

24 . The method of claim 20 wherein the neutralizing material is Quest Fragrance Q-29071 and/or Quest Fragrance Q-29072.
